Prepare yourselves as we dive into the thrilling world of second serves, where Chung has been busily securing 39.92% of points over the past six months, only to find that Tu is slightly more adept, boasting a 43.96% success rate. This stat is not just a series of numbers but the secret ingredient to predicting who will dance away with the victory. Beware, second serve aficionados, your radar is now finely tuned!
Now, let's venture into return games, where Chung seems to be playing catch with their opponent's second serve, grabbing 45.15% of those precious points. Meanwhile, Tu is right on their heels, snatching 44.93%. When it comes to first serve returns, Chung has been a tad more generous, winning 30.17%, leaving Tu to ponder over their 21.92%. These numbers are the tarot cards of this match, painting a picture of who's likely to emerge as the fan favorite.
Facing the pressure cooker of breakpoints, we find Chung displaying resilience with a 45.45% save rate, while Tu, perhaps under the cool shade of an imaginary umbrella, manages 54.67%. Such bravery (or luck) is a goldmine for bettors when the stakes are high. Speaking of high stakes, performance over the last year shows Chung basking in a 74.29% match-win glow, turning the tennis court into their personal stage. In contrast, Tu has been winning with a still commendable 56.52% win rate, serving us a fresh batch of head-to-head predictions.
Zooming out to the broader scope, both players prefer the cozy confines of a Hardcourt, where Chung stands at a 70% career win record, while Tu stays close with 65%. However, the duo seems a bit flustered on grass, with Chung setting a leisurely 20% win rate picnic, while Tu brings in 54%, perhaps with some prenup agreements with the grass blades. But beware, stats can fluctuate as wildly as a player's serve!
Diving into direct H2Hs, Chung and Tu have crossed rackets once before, and it was Tu who waltzed away with the win. They've also tangoed through three sets, a scenario where Tu holds the edge 2 sets to 1. Their previous encounter at the Seoul Challenger served up a mystical 4-6, 6-3, 6-1 tale in favor of Tu. So, if these two are dueling, you might want to pack a lunch, as previous bouts averaged a competitive 1 hour, 57 minutes, and 53 seconds.
For those eagerly awaiting decisive moments, Chung has been known to win a paltry 38% of deciding sets in the past year, while Tu's been indulging with a 50% success rate. Their lack of tiebreakers might concern a few, but currently, both have been graciously sharing a 0-0 record. When considering the quality of their adversaries, Chung faces an average rank of 251.63, while Tu's competitors hover around the 203.99 mark. Now, if you're tuning in live and the match dwindles to a nail-biting deciding set, put your stakes on Tu, who's exhibited an upper hand across the board.
Their breakpoint conversion isn't just a number, it's a narrative - never understated, always insightful. Chung has been capitalizing on 33.12% of break points, while Tu lags slightly with 31.58%. So sharp-minded bettors, armed with this arsenal of breakdowns, should expect Tu to claim the grand prize in this comical tale of tennis, based solely on the witty stats we've unraveled.
